Clive Brook

A good year for the Volvo brand has meant a very good year for Clive Brook Volvo Ltd. In 2016 the dealer group clocked in its most profitable year-to-date in its nine-year history.

Clive Brook which operates two sites in West Yorkshire, based in Bradford and, most recently, Huddersfield, achieved a turnover that exceeded the £40m mark in 2016. Both sites exceeded the year’s growth plans, while increasing local market share within the region.

With the growth there have been new appointments. The new General Sales Manager, Richard Westerman brings a wealth of Volvo and industry experience to oversee the sales operation at Huddersfield. Sally James will join Richard and the team at Huddersfield with a view to drive local and regional business sales. Sally joins from a Leeds-based leasing company.

Emily Pilmer has been promoted to Group Database Controller to ensure all communications to customers are effective and timely. Emily has taken up the position following a move from Huddersfield’s service reception.

Clive Brook Volvo’s managing director, Clive Brook, commented: “We have positioned ourselves as ‘The Volvo Experts and the natural choice for everything Volvo in West Yorkshire’ and for good reason following our outstanding 2016 sales achievements.

“Almost every department in the company grew its sales over 2015’s results, with some notable overachievements in aftersales, which averaged a 16% increase year-on-year. We’re confident this positive drive in growth will continue as Volvo brings more advanced and exciting models to market over the next 12 months. On behalf of the company, I’d like to personally thank both staff and customers for their continued support in 2016 as none of what we have achieved would have been possible without them.”
